Cost Administration

• Ensures the Project Team follows the corporate and the companies cost management standard.

Project Cost Control

• Coordinate and track the preparation of project funding documents.

• Coordinate the preparation and approval of contractor Service Orders (SO) to authorize work.

• Review and analyze contractor-prepared cost performance and progress reports using Earned Value methods.

• Develop total project cost, performance, and forecast reports for review by project team.

• Review project invoices/charges for coding and contract compliance prior to approval.

• Develop monthly cash flow report and variance analyses.

• Ensure WBS elements are closed at project/phase completion, and coordinate with Supply Chain to close all Service and Purchase Orders.

Project Reporting

• Provide project actual cost and forecast data for summary reporting at the portfolio and business unit level.

Change Management

• Ensure that any cost related change to the Project Budget is documented and approved as provided in the Change Management Procedure.

• Coordinate and expedite the preparation and approval of project change management documents.

• Ensure all approved and pending changes are incorporated into the current project plan/forecast

• Communicate scope, schedule or cost risk/opportunity variances and recommend alternatives in a timely manner.

Required:

• Bachelor's Degree (Finance, Engineering or Technical discipline preferred)

• 3 years experience with oil and gas facilities

Preferred:

• Experience with SAP and Omega PIMS
